Chaosium’s Mythic Iceland opens for pre-orders

March 22, 2012 by Andrew Girdwood Leave a Comment

Call of Cthulhu publisher Chaosium have a 276 paged sourcebook for Basic Roleplaying. Mythic Iceland looks at the Nordic and Celtic people who settled Iceland in the 9th century while diving deep into folklore and the supernatural. The book comes with with a fold out map, in colour, and promises legend and adventure in the […]

30 years of Call of Cthulhu

April 20, 2011 by Andrew Girdwood Leave a Comment

This may make you feel old, but 2011 is the 30th anniversary of Call of Cthulhu. Zip back in time to 1981. Sandy Petersen – he of Doom fame, yeah; the computer game – pitched a concept to the RPG publisher Chaosium that made use of Lovecraft’s Dreamlands setting. The original game, Dark Worlds, was […]
